The Safety Index Says It All

Golden Genie Casino sits at a Very low Safety Index of 0.9 – firmly in the “stay away” pile. The score considers the casino’s size, player complaints, fairness of terms, and blacklist status. It’s not on any known blacklist – the one clean mark on a dirty record.

Complaints are the real problem. Our database holds 33 complaints, totalling 10,000 black points. Relative to its size, denied payouts in complaints are very high. When a casino this small generates that much noise, the smart money stays out.

Unfair Terms Are a Dealbreaker

We read the Terms and Conditions line by line. We found predatory clauses – rules a casino dusts off to void a bonus, cap a win, or refuse a payout on a whim. If a contract can be twisted against you after you win, that’s not a contract. It’s a trap.

Who’s Behind It and What’s on Offer

Golden Genie Casino is owned by Golden Genie LTD, with estimated annual revenues above $1,000,000 – small to medium as online casinos go. It holds licenses from Curaçao and Mexico, neither of which is a strong consumer safeguard.

The game library is decent: slots, roulette, blackjack, video poker, bingo, jackpot games, live dealer tables, keno and crash games from 33 providers, including NetEnt, Play’n GO and Nolimit City. So the games aren’t the problem. Getting paid afterwards is.

Payments, Support and the Fine Print

Deposits and withdrawals run through 23 payment methods, including Skrill, Neteller, bank transfer, Bitcoin, Tether and Klarna. That range is fine. The worry is what happens when a withdrawal goes wrong – our support tests came back slow and unhelpful. When you’re chasing your own money, an unresponsive support desk is worse than none.

The Bonuses That Bait You

The promotions are loud: a 400% match up to €2,000 with 100 extra spins, 200% up to €1,000 with 50 spins, and several more like it. Five bonuses sit in our database, all big. But with the terms we flagged, a huge bonus brings huge strings. Wagering requirements, max bet limits and unfair clauses can flip a win into a forfeited balance.
